    Stocks That Hit 52-Week Lows On Monday

    8/14/23 1:48:47 PM ET
    $YOSH
    $ZYXI
    $MRNA
    $GMBL
    Restaurants
    Consumer Discretionary
    Biotechnology: Electromedical & Electrotherapeutic Apparatus
    Health Care
    Get the next $YOSH alert in real time by email

     

    During Monday's session, 201 stocks hit new 52-week lows.

    Facts of Interest About Today's 52-Week Lows:

    • Moderna (NASDAQ:MRNA) was the largest company by market cap to set a new 52-week low.
    • The company with the smallest market cap to set a new 52-week low was Esports Entertainment (NASDAQ:GMBL).
    • Mogo (NASDAQ:MOGO)'s stock fell the most, as it traded down 189.81% to reach a new 52-week low.
    • Boston Omaha (NYSE:BOC) was the most promising stock of the group, with shares actually trading up 0.0% to bounce back after reaching its new 52-week low.

    April 26, 2023 - FDA Approves First Orally Administered Fecal Microbiota Product for the Prevention of Recurrence of Clostridioides difficile Infection

    For Immediate Release: April 26, 2023 Today, the U.S. Food and Drug Administration approved Vowst, the first fecal microbiota product that is taken orally. Vowst is approved for the prevention of recurrence of Clostridioides difficile (C. difficile) infection (CDI) in individuals 18 years of age and older, following antibacterial treatment for recurrent CDI.  “Today’s approval provides patients and healthcare p
